Transaction 00351f41febe22281c5f87a03a64e96852003e81cf94e915d8f5da14e433eabc

2 Input
2 Outputs
  • 00351f41febe22281c5f87a03a64e96852003e81cf94e915d8f5da14e433eabc:0
  • value  2980343
    address  34TK4fq9JTwfQYKBCC3k6PRaifycDFUGSo
  • 00351f41febe22281c5f87a03a64e96852003e81cf94e915d8f5da14e433eabc:1
  • value  1000010
    address  1z8E9PhtezyhHKRSFqiDLUJEcfTPAK629